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38 227 53460581 780 904208066
199 36377194566 133846702
199 36377194566 133846702
22366133914 76653 73214
All about undefined
Interested in learning more?
199 36377194566 133846702
22366133914 76653 73214
See more
0579 5998
926 098 89781
See more
135847302 11
83332626 423613 289376182 49891697923
See more